A resident of Lure, aged 52, was checked at the wheel of his cart with an alcohol level of 2.34 g per liter of blood, Saturday evening at 11:10 p.m., in the agglomeration of Melisey. This is a first offense for this gentleman who has never passed the license, specifies the gendarmerie.
No license withdrawal, necessarily, in such a case, nor points. As for the vehicle, it could possibly be seized if a judge so decides.
